Newark Police Seeks Help Identifying Strong-Armed Robbery Suspect

Authorities in Newark request the public’s help in identifying the suspect, who is wanted for a strong-armed robbery on June 4.

Newark Public Safety Director Emanuel Miranda, Sr., stated that the suspect, at approximately 7 p.m., approached the victim from behind in the 300 block of Park Avenue and slammed her to the ground as he tried to snatch her bag.

The victim fell on top of the bag, but the suspect forcibly took it after kicking the woman in her side, Newark Police said. 

According to Newark officials, the suspect, a Black male described as 5’9” and 160 pounds, fled northbound on Roseville Avenue with the bag containing the victim’s personal belongings.

Director Miranda urges anyone with information on the suspect’s identity to call the Police Division’s 24-hour Crime Stopper tip line at 1-877-NWK-TIPS (1-877-695-8477).
